Hello All,

 

I've started going through my collection built from my youth up to now. I've been using the Wittry books on Mazon Creek flora and fauna and am having difficulty distinguishing between the various species of the more common examples. My thoughts are the fern could be: Pecopteris oreiopterida or Diplazites unita. The stem could be Cordaites borassifolius or just a random stick? Any help or guidance would be appreciated. I'm leaning towards Pecopteris oreopteridia for the first one and Cyperites bicarinatus for the second, but I'm not 100% sure for either one. We would need much better photos of both and discernable venation on the first to make a 100% positive ID of genus and species.
